public BattleShipService(IBoardRepo boardRepo, IMatchRepo matchRepo, IShipRepo shipRepo, IPlayerRepo playerRepo)
 {
     _boardRepo  = boardRepo;
     _matchRepo  = matchRepo;
     _shipRepo   = shipRepo;
     _playerRepo = playerRepo;
 }
Exemple #2
0
 public BoardController(
     IBoardRepo boardRepo,
     IBlockRepo blockRepo,
     ILogger <BoardController> logger)
 {
     this.boardRepo = boardRepo;
     this.blockRepo = blockRepo;
     this.logger    = logger;
 }
 public AttackController(
     IBoardRepo boardRepo,
     IAttackRepo attackRepo,
     ILogger <AttackController> logger)
 {
     this.boardRepo  = boardRepo;
     this.attackRepo = attackRepo;
     this.logger     = logger;
 }
Exemple #4
0
        public void Setup()
        {
            var fakeBoard = Helper.FakeBoardFactory();

            var moqBoardRepo = new Mock <IBoardRepo>();

            moqBoardRepo.Setup(br => br.Get(It.IsAny <int>())).Returns(fakeBoard);
            fakeBoardRepo = moqBoardRepo.Object;

            var moqLogger = new Mock <ILogger <BattleShipController> >();

            fakeLogger = moqLogger.Object;
        }
Exemple #5
0
 public BattleShipController(
     IBoardRepo boardRepo,
     IBattleShipRepo battleShipRepo,
     IBlockRepo blockRepo,
     IBattleShipService battleShipService,
     ILogger <BattleShipController> logger)
 {
     this.boardRepo         = boardRepo;
     this.battleShipRepo    = battleShipRepo;
     this.blockRepo         = blockRepo;
     this.battleShipService = battleShipService;
     this.logger            = logger;
 }
Exemple #6
0
 public BoardServices(IBoardRepo repo)
 {
     this.repo = repo;
 }
Exemple #7
0
 public BoardServiceBiz(IBoardRepo Repository_Board_Val)
 {
     Repository_Board_P = Repository_Board_Val ?? new BoardRepoBiz();
 }
Exemple #8
0
 public ValidateBoardId(IBoardRepo boardRepo, ILogger <ValidateBoardId> logger)
 {
     this.boardRepo = boardRepo;
     this.logger    = logger;
 }
Exemple #9
0
 public AssignmentController(IBoardRepo repository, IMapper mapper)
 {
     _repository = repository;
     _mapper     = mapper;
 }